Number 155611261: Properties, Factors, and Mathematical Facts

Short answer

The number 155611261 is an odd composite number with 16 positive divisors. Its prime factorization is 13 × 23 × 59 × 8821. It is also a deficient number and a triangular number, which gives it several notable mathematical relationships.
